JavaScript RegExp Group [0-9]

определение и использование

выражение [0-9] используется для поиска любого символа между скобками.

числа в скобках могут быть любыми числами от 0 до 9 или диапазоном чисел.

подсказка:используйте [^0-9] выражение поиска любого символа, который не является числом.

пример

пример 1

globальный поиск чисел 1, 2, 3 и 4 в строке:

let text = "123456789";
let pattern = /[1-4]/g;

попробуйте сами

пример 2

globальный поиск числа "1" в строке:

let text = "12121212";
let pattern = /[1]/g;

попробуйте сами

грамматика

new RegExp("[0-9]")

или коротко:

/[0-9]/

грамматика с модификаторами

new RegExp("[0-9]", "g")

или коротко:

/[0-9]/g

подсказка

используйте [^0-9] выражение поиска любого символа, который не является числом.

поддержка браузерами

/[0-9]/ является характеристикой ECMAScript1 (ES1).

Все браузеры полностью поддерживают ES1 (JavaScript 1997):

Chrome IE Edge Firefox Safari Opera
поддержка поддержка поддержка поддержка поддержка поддержка

методы поиска регулярных выражений

В JavaScript, текстовый поиск с использованием регулярных выражений можно выполнить различными методами.

использованиемодель (pattern)В качестве регулярного выражения, это наиболее часто используемые методы:

пример описание
text.match(модель) метод поиска строки match()
text.search(модель) метод поиска строки search()
модель.exec(text) метод RexExp exec()
модель.test(text) метод RexExp test()